Josh Brolin's Brother Reportedly Digs in Bins for Food

A spokesperson for the 'No Country for Old Men' actor calls report saying that Jesse Brolin is forced to dig in bins for food 'erroneous.'

Josh Brolin's brother apparently is homeless and even forced to dig bins for food, a new report suggests. According to U.K.'s Daily Mirror, Jess Brolin, the son of James Brolin and stepson of Barbra Streisand, was evicted from his apartment in May 2011 after he ran out of money from his trust fund. Since then, he reportedly lives on the streets in Ojai, California.

"He will sometimes be sleeping in a field behind shops, basically wherever he can bed down. It can be very cold at night as it's in the valley. Looking at him, you wouldn't realize he is part of one of the biggest, most successful showbiz families in the world. It is a heartbreaking situation," a source claimed.

A spokesperson for the Brolin family has responded to the story. "We have offered help and support and we continue to do so. We love him very much and only want what is best for him," the spokesperson said.

A spokesperson for the "Oldboy" actor additionally called the story "erroneous," adding that Jess is "gainfully employed and supports himself." She said that Jess had financial difficulties three years ago, but his family and friends would be there for him if he was "in need of support or any assistance."
